Review
The ACiQ 3.5-ton system sits in a crowded mid-market segment, competing against Goodman, Daikin, and Lennox equipment priced between $600 and $1,200. At $647, this unit undercuts most direct competitors while maintaining respectable efficiency ratings. The downflow A-coil configuration makes it suitable for attics or basements where space constraints demand compact footprints. ACiQ markets to cost-conscious homeowners and volume contractors who prioritize quick installation and warranty coverage over premium features.
The 97% AFUE rating on the furnace side is legitimately strong. That modulating burner cycles capacity between 30% and 100%, reducing short-cycling waste and maintaining steadier indoor temperatures. Cooling performance registers at 13 SEER with 42,000 BTU output using R410A refrigerant. The variable-speed ECM blower pulls up to 2,000 CFM, adjusting automatically to match load. At 75 dB, noise levels are acceptable but not exceptional. Electrical requirements are modest, needing 23.9 to 40 amp service, fitting most existing residential panels.
Pros & Cons
Pros
- 97% AFUE furnace efficiency with modulating burners reduces heating costs year-round compared to 80% baseline units
- 13 SEER cooling rating meets Energy Star standards for 42,000 BTU capacity, sufficient for most residential applications
- Variable-speed ECM blower motor adjusts airflow automatically, improving comfort and reducing runtime noise to 75 dB
- PVC exhaust flue compatibility simplifies installation in homes with plastic duct infrastructure
- 10-year warranty with online registration provides genuine protection for both components
Cons
- Single-stage compressor lacks the efficiency and quiet operation of two-stage or variable-capacity alternatives
- 42,000 BTU cooling capacity falls short for larger homes, 4,000 to 5,000+ square feet requiring oversizing
- Reciprocating compressor design is noisier and less durable long-term than scroll or rotary compressors

Installation
Downflow and horizontal configurations require careful ductwork planning, particularly in attics or crawlspaces with limited headroom. The 30-inch height, 21-inch width and depth are manageable but tight for accessory installation. Sweat valve connections demand soldering skill or a licensed technician. PVC exhaust flue compatibility is convenient for existing plastic duct homes. Installation manual is included, though field experience is essential for proper refrigerant charging and airflow balancing.
Warranty & Reliability
ACiQ provides 10 years of parts coverage when you register online after purchase. This covers both the furnace and air conditioning components. Registration is straightforward and typically completed during contractor handoff. The warranty does not cover labor, misinstallation, or improper maintenance. For a system at this price point, 10 years is competitive and offers genuine peace of mind.
